Silicon Carbide (SiC) Schottky Diode – EliteSiC, 8 A, 650 V, D2, TO-220-2L
Silicon Carbide (SiC) Schottky Diode – EliteSiC, 8 A, 650 V, D2, TO-220-2L


Silicon Carbide (SiC) Schottky Diodes use a completely new technology that provides superior switching performance and higher reliability compared to Silicon. No reverse recovery current, temperature independent switching characteristics, and excellent thermal performance sets Silicon Carbide as the next generation of power semiconductor. System benefits include highest efficiency, faster operating frequency, increased power density, reduced EMI, and reduced system size and cost.

Max Junction Temperature 175°C

High Surge Current Capacity

Positive Temperature Coefficient

Ease of Paralleling

No Reverse Recovery / No Forward Recovery

These Devices are Pb−Free, Halogen Free/BFR Free

Applications

General Purpose

SMPS, Solar Inverter, UPS

Power Switching Circuits
